Chairman of the Council of Ministers of BIH Vjekoslav Bevanda received in Sarajevo a delegation of the International Monetary Fund (IFM), led by Chief of Mission for BIH Ron Van Rooden. 

Chairman Bevanda informed the IMF delegation of current developments in BIH, especially of the on-going procedure for establishment of new government after the elections. He expressed hope that new government will be formed soon so that activities concerning the fulfilment of commitments taken under the IMF Letter of Intent with the IMF.

Head of IMF Mission for BIH Van Rooden thanked to Chairman Bevnada for cooperation and congratulated on the progress achieved over the past two years, emphasising that the IMF has complete seven Stand-by Arrangement review over that time. He informed the Chairman of meetings  held with Entity Government, and said that structural reforms processes need to continue at all levels.

The IMF delegation was comprised of IMF Resident Representative in BIH Ruben Atoyan and Chief Economist Ricardo Llaudes.
